    Subject[PATCH net-next 3/3] r8152: add CONFIG_RTL8152_CONFIG_VALUE
    Date
    According to CONFIG_RTL8152_CONFIG_VALUE, to determine which mode the
    driver supports. The value 0 means to support both vendor mode and
    ECM mode. The value 1 means to support vendor mode only. The value 2
    means to support ECM mode only.

    Signed-off-by: Hayes Wang <hayeswang@realtek.com>
    ---
    drivers/net/usb/Kconfig | 13 +++++++++++++
    drivers/net/usb/r8152.c | 30 ++++++++++++++++++++++++------
    2 files changed, 37 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

    diff --git a/drivers/net/usb/Kconfig b/drivers/net/usb/Kconfig
    index cdde590..3d2fd09 100644
    --- a/drivers/net/usb/Kconfig
    +++ b/drivers/net/usb/Kconfig
    @@ -106,6 +106,19 @@ config USB_RTL8152
    To compile this driver as a module, choose M here: the
    module will be called r8152.

    +config RTL8152_CONFIG_VALUE
    + depends on USB_RTL8152
    + int "RTL8152/RTL8153 USB Configuration Value"
    + default 1
    + help
    + This is used to select the USB configuration value of RTL8152/RTL8153.
    + 0: support all configuration values. It means the user could
    + change the configuration value. However, it may have problem
    + if you change the configuration value frequently. Don't set
    + this value unless you really know what you want.
    + 1: use vendor mode only. (recommended)
    + 2: use ECM mode only.
    +
